VISION FOR RECONCILIATION

At Play CC&K, we believe that reconciliation is about coming together as a community to foster truth, honest communication, equality, equity, and healing. It is an opportunity to build a reconciled Australia where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ples have the same choices, opportunities, and outcomes as non-Indigenous Australians. Reconciliation is about creating an inclusive and respectful environment that values and celebrates the rich cultural diversity, histories, and contributions of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ples. We believe that working towards a reconciled future strengthens relationships with children, families, and the wider community. By embracing reconciliation, we create a welcoming environment where everyone feels valued, supported, included, and respected. These shared commitments help foster a strong sense of belonging and encourage positive connections across our community. Our commitment to reconciliation is ongoing and continually evolving. We are dedicated to creating opportunities for everyone to grow, learn, and deepen their understanding.

Our educators are encouraged to engage in continuous learning, build meaningful relationships, and seek out new knowledge and perspectives that enhance their understanding of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ander histories, cultures, and ways of knowing. Through this commitment, we strive to embed respect, cultural responsiveness, and reconciliation into our everyday practice.
